Element# 1.1<br />

Foreign languages<br />

Maps of broken bodies<br />

by Pat Toh<br />

I was interested to measure and represent the body as<br />

a kinetic energetic terrain. How do I measure and<br />

transmit internal sensations? I experimented with<br />

measuring its sense of depth and intensity the body<br />

through modes of measurement using joints, breath<br />

and muscles. I looked into the body as phenomenon<br />

as I go through a process of sensing and representing<br />

internal spaces by going through a process of<br />

breathing, tensing and jerking.<br />

MOVEMENT SCORE<br />

Basic shape:<br />

Walk along a diagonal line across the space<br />

Sit, squat, stand, lie down along the line<br />

Test the length and reach of head, legs and arms<br />

I devised the movement score as a frame.<br />

Breath:<br />

Breathe in and out through the nose<br />

Where in the body do you send the breath to?<br />

Work into the extremities of volume, physical<br />

expansion and compression<br />

Increase the speed of breath<br />

Muscle:<br />

Tensing-density<br />

Tracing paths like marking coordinate of a map<br />

Isolated muscles contraction<br />

Nerves:<br />

Twitch<br />
